Transaction 280bd51f801c919a440960da54d54fe1c9d20de3092e0c878e5a699afc79a310
1 Input
1 Output
-
280bd51f801c919a440960da54d54fe1c9d20de3092e0c878e5a699afc79a310:0
- value
- 3102789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d51f225816f4d86b12360f62d295c6d76e43cead OP_EQUAL
- address
- 3M7u9eEVzzzhBDpVsf8huccXyZMpDhum66